ESGU vs. DJUN
ESGU (iShares ESG Aware MSCI USA ETF) and DJUN (FT Cboe Vest U.S. Equity Deep Buffer ETF - June) are both Large Cap Blend Equities funds - ESGU tracks the MSCI USA Extended ESG Focus Index while DJUN tracks the Cboe S&P 500 30% (-5% to -35%) Buffer Protect June Series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 5 years, ESGU returned 12.74%/yr vs 8.19%/yr for DJUN. Their correlation of 0.91 suggests significant overlap in exposure. ESGU charges 0.15%/yr vs 0.85%/yr for DJUN.

ESGU vs. DJUN - Expense Ratio Comparison
ESGU has a 0.15% expense ratio, which is lower than DJUN's 0.85% expense ratio.
